This course equips students with practical business communication techniques for various operational stages, such as planning, organizing, selecting, writing, and presenting information in the technology industry. Students will learn how to prepare routine memos, proposals, emails, presentations, cover letters and resumes, submit requests, and format proper replies throughout the course.

This course provides students with a foundational understanding of marketing. Students will learn key steps for developing and creating a marketing plan for an organization. Through this course, students will learn the concept of the “4 Ps” (Product, Price, Place and Promotion) of marketing and how to identify SWOT (Strengths, Weaknesses, Opportunities and Threats) in strategy planning.

This course introduces the basics of statistics and data collection for businesses and organizations within the technology industry. It covers the fundamental concepts of different data types, data collection methods, descriptive statistics, numerical and graphical presentation of data, data analysis, measures, probabilities, discrete and continuous probability distributions, and inferential statistics.

This course focuses on providing students with web design and web development fundamentals. In this course, students will learn HyperText Markup Language (HTML), Cascading Style Sheet (CSS), methods to set up local servers and development platforms, and responsive design concepts, web domains, web hosting, and web management.

This course focuses on an in-depth approach to web development. In this course, students will explore several critical components of web programming such as Document Object Model (DOM) manipulation, event handling, functions, object creation and detection, jQuery plugin usage, form validation, timers and simple animations.

In this course, students will study user-friendly interactive design fundamentals and the importance of using a user-centered approach to design digital products. This course will demonstrate the design process, from the initial concept creation to a high-fidelity prototype.

This course will provide the fundamentals of creating, optimizing, and managing graphic assets for web design and development. This course will introduce students to Photoshop and Illustrator. Students will learn to compose visual assets for websites through this course, including images, backgrounds, banners, and vector graphics, such as logos and icons.

This course provides foundational knowledge for students to learn Search Engine Optimization and how to improve online exposure for websites. In this course, students will use tools such as Google Analytics to collect data, measure the effectiveness of SEO tactics, and practice the basics of the Google Ads network.

This course focuses on using advanced JavaScript and HTML code. In this course, students will learn the foundation required for server-side programming with PHP and databases. Throughout this course, students will learn the logic and concepts behind databases and how to write PHP codes and generate dynamic content, connect to a database, store data in tables, and retrieve and display data from databases on web UI.

This course covers the principles of content management systems (CMS) and the CMS platforms currently used in the market for website creation. In this course, students will learn to plan and design a CMS website in WordPress that leads to online exposure for businesses or products.

This course introduces Python and Django frameworks to students and covers the foundations and principles of developing web applications. In this course, students will learn how to use Django open-source web framework for rapid development and creating a clean and pragmatic design. Through this course, students will explore techniques used in developing Python Web applications and focus on problem-solving by developing real-world web solutions.

This course covers the React language and its open-source JavaScript libraries. Through this course, students will learn the core concept of React, how to build responsive designs that adapt to different devices and screen sizes, how to navigate around and animate elements within the application, and how to implement camera and map functions onto the website.

In this course, students need to carry out a major web development project under the supervision of a Capstone instructor. Through this course, students will work in teams and demonstrate the knowledge and skills they have learned in previous courses to design mockups, wireframes, prototypes, and a complete, user-friendly and functional online application.
